What is a Will?
A Will is a legal document allows you to choose who receives your estate after you die. It can also be used to appoint a guardian to look after any of your children until they are able to look after themselves.
What is an Estate?
An estate is the total of all your assets including, but not limited to, your home, other properties, belongings, contents of bank accounts and all other items belonging to you.
How does a Will help me?
If you die without a Will then the Government has rules which apply to how your estate is distributed. For example, this could mean that your house may need to be sold even if your partner is living in it to provide for a distribution to a child from a former relationship. It is very important that you always have a well prepared and up to date Will.
What is an Enduring Power of Attorney?
An Enduring Power of Attorney is a legal document which gives a person you choose the power to manage your financial affairs while you are alive. Signing a Power of Attorney will allow someone you trust to act on your behalf in your absence or if you become incapacitated. The authority to act on your behalf will not end if you become mentally or physically incapable of managing your own affairs. You should think carefully about your choice of Attorney as this is the person who will look after your financial affairs. It should be someone you know and trust.
What is an Enduring Power of Guardianship?
An Enduring Power of Guardianship is a legal document which gives a person you choose, the power to make decisions on your behalf that affect your lifestyle and medical treatment should you become mentally incapacitated. An Enduring Power of Attorney can be used on any occasion that you become incapacitated due to illness, accident or other events and you lose your ability to make decisions. You should think carefully about your choice of Attorney as this is the person who will be responsible for the decisions made about your medical treatment and your lifestyle requirements whilst you are incapacitated.
